【php网页ftp代码二文件上传_PHP教程】教程文章相关的互联网学习教程文章

php开发之文件上传

1,配置php.ini文件 主要对下面几个属性值进行设置: 2,预定义变量 列表如下: 创建一个上传域,通过_FILES变量输出上传文件的资料。示例代码如下: "; } } ?> 运行结果如下: 3,文件上传函数 php中使用move_uploaded_file()函数上传文件,语法如下: bool move_uploaded_file(string filename,string destination) 该函数将文件上传到指定的位置,如果成功则返回true,失败则返回false。参数filename,事...

PHP文件上传功能多文件上传

这一节内容主要介绍PHP上传文件的多文件上传功能。 只要以数组形式来命名表单中的文件上传标记,即可实现多个文件同时上传。 下面我们来看一个例子: --------------------------------------------------------------------- function upload($file_error, $file_tmp_name, $file_name){ $info = ""; if($file_name == "") return $info; switch($file_er...

PHP单文件、多个单文件、多文件上传函数的封装

//表单://s.php//要在选择上传文件时能一次选择多个文件,那么就加multiple="multiple" ,还有注意下name="myFile1"和name="myFile[]"的区别,单文件、多文件上传.无标题文档//上传函数的封装://ss.php$val){ $files[$i]['name']=$file['name'][$key]; $files[$i]['type']=$file['type'][$key]; $files[$i]['tmp_name']=$file['tmp_name'][$key]; $files[$i]['error']=$file['error'][$key]; $files[$i]['size']=$...

文件上传,小儿科问题,

微擎的微信0.6文件上传,attachment目录给了777,但上传还是有问题: 提示:保存上传文件失败 if(!file_move($file['tmp_name'], ATTACHMENT_ROOT . '/' . $result['path'])) { return error(-1, '保存上传文件失败'); 是路径问题吗? 回复讨论(解决方案) echo ATTACHMENT_ROOT . / . $result[path]; 看看是什么? 另外你的服务器是云空间吗? 是云空间,我试一下 echo ATTACHMENT_ROOT . / . $re...

thinkphp文件上传大小限制

我用thinkphp上传文件 $upload->maxSize =10000000000 然后在php.ini中改为 upload_max_filesize = 500M post_max_size = 500M memory_limit = 512M max_execution_time = 600 但是还是提示 上传的文件超过了 php.ini 中 upload_max_filesize 选项限制的值! 请问为什么呢? 广州bee 2015/12/3 10:46:01 错误提示有两种,一是 上传的文件超过了 php.ini 中 upload_max_filesize 选项限制的值! 二是...

Atitit  文件上传  架构设计 实现机制 解决方案  实践java php c#.net js javascript  c++ python

Atitit 文件上传 架构设计 实现机制 解决方案 实践 java php c#.net js javascript c++ python 1 . 上传的几点要求 2 1 .1. 本地预览 2 1 .2. 2 无刷新 2 1 .3. 3 进度显示 2 1 .4. 断点续传 2 1 .5. 跨 bs cs 2 1 .6. 带进度条 2 1 .7. 完成提示动画效果 .. 2 2 . 标准化 api 属性 2 3 . 实现原理 利用 FormData 对象,你可以使用一系列的键值对...

文件上传漏洞实例分析

原理 文件上传是Web应用中经常出现的功能,它允许用户上传文件到服务器并保存到特定位置。这对安全来说是一个很敏感的问题,一旦恶意程序被上传到服务器并获得执行权限,后果将不堪设想。因此绝大多数的Web应用都对文件上传功能有很多限制。文件上传漏洞指攻击者利用程序缺陷绕过系统对文件的验证与处理策略将恶意程序上传到服务器并获得执行服务器端命令的能力。这种攻击方式直接、有效,在对付某些脆弱的系统时甚至没有门槛。 ...

PHP上传问题总结(文件大小检测,大文件上传)

背景:测试人员提出在Html里一次性上传传了个8G文件,为何接口没有立即返回超过限定大小了,这块Html5里有对文件大小作限定,之前也有浏览器也提出过类似问题,接收方但目前如果采用一次性Post目前的PHP上传是没有办法立即通过分析Http协议的content-lenth告诉浏览器,你超了,目前都是通过http上传的httpBody,如Nginx这块配置一下大小,PHP里也配置一下大小进行拦截,测试的这种想法是好,目前但没法实施,除非你用断点上传且得在...

请教编辑器ckeditor开启图片上传后upload.php文件上传出错

我我使用ckeditor编辑器开启图片上传模式后,上传图片的处理php源码如下,但是上传老是提示如下错误: 请指出错误原因: 以下为源代码: /* CKEditor_upload.php monkee 2009-11-15 16:47 */ $config=array(); $config['type']=array("flash","img"); //上传允许type值 $config['img']=array("jpg","bmp","gif"); //img允许后缀 $config['flash']=array("flv","swf"); //flash允许后...

Dockerphp实例配置文件以及上传大小

如果我们需要添加一些配置到 docker 官方 php 实例里面,如何实现? 我找的是如何修改上传文件大小,找到了这个 issue。 https://github.com/docker-library/wordpress/issues/10#issuecomment-66906071 这个梗在于,其实所有在容器操作系统的 /usr/local/etc/php/conf.d下面的所有 .ini文件,都会被写入 php 的配置中。 所以,我们可以随便乱挂载一个 .ini文件到这里,以改变 php 的运行配置,以上传为例: 将...

PHP文件上传实现代码详解

PHP文件上传实现代码详解上传文件功能由两个部分组成,HTML页面和PHP处理部分。HTML页面主要是让用户选择所要上传的文件,php部分让我们可以把文件存储到服务器的指定目录。一.HTML部分upload.html 上传Demo:

php文件上传文件存放位置避免重复的方案-内容md5_file加密

在处理php文件上传中,为了使服务器上尽量减少重复文件占用空间,可以通过md5计算图片文件的内容加密作为图片文件的名称存储在服务器上,避免储存相同图片,减少服务器开销!

多文件上传[Flash]插件,PHP版的一个问题

http://www.cnblogs.com/zjfree/archive/2011/01/06/1929100.html 上面地址中,在内容说明中有个PHP上传代码,这个PHP代码要怎么取得原文件名? PHP代码: $file_name = date('Ymd') . '_' . time() . '_' . mt_rand(1, 1000) . '.jpg'; $file_path = '/img/user_img/' . date('Y_m') . '/'; $dir = dirname(__FILE__) . $file_path; //创建目录失败 @mkdir($dir, 0777, true); $img_path = $dir . $f...

PHP文件上传问题

做了一个简单的文件上传,但是运行后出错 简化代码后发现问题在文件传输到PHP时数据没有传过去或者后面没有收到 代码如下: Title 时间戳: upload.php <?phpecho"";print_r($_FILES);echo""; 最终效果: 回复讨论(解决方案) 检查临时文件,上传配置,看看对否 1、确认 php.ini 中 file_uploads = On 2、确...

表格问题,和文件上传

代码如下echo ""; echo ""; echo "IDNAME"; while ($row = mysqli_fetch_assoc($result)) { echo ""; echo "{$row[id]}"; echo "{$row[name]}"; echo ""; } echo ""; echo ""; 文件的问题代码没错,配置文件也没问题,但就是找不到。 回复讨论(解决方案) 贴的代码不是报错的代码片段 就是报这个错的啊,运行之后就这个界面了 出错...